These lights work very well and were reasonably easy to install. It is more of a challenge to install in older can lights because the can (which is impossible to remove), gets in the way of the spring loaded clips designed to fit over the sheetrock. However, the springs are strong enough to maintain in the can without coming down. The fit is tight, but you can pop them into the old can ends. I installed these in recessed cans both 20 and 40 years old with minimal issues. The biggest challenge was figuring out how to secure the control box up inside the can so it didn't sit on the wafer. That might be OK, but I didn't want to chance it. So I used a variety of techniques to secure the box above the wafer.Several items not included will make your installation better and safer. First, use a 2-wire socket to wire adapter to provide power. Second, add a ground wire from the connection box mouse trap connecter to a fastener inside the can using a crimp connector on the other end. Many have wingnuts that allow the top of the can to be moved up and down. This is a good place and more assuredly a grounding point than a fastener going into wood. The seller recommends these lights have a ground (though they work without it) for safety reasons. Last, install a rubber grommet in the knockout hole to prevent chafing of the wires exiting the connection box.Take your time and these work well. A dimmer might be a good idea since these are very bright, and moving the illuminated surface to the ceiling from inside the recessed can throws a lot more light and they may too bright. A dimmer will fix this. Worth the time, money and effort to do it right the first time.
